  • Abstract
    The service control concepts for intelligent networks are discussed, focusing on service action, service control, and functional architecture. A method of abstracting network configurations and switching system architectures to realize a wide variety of service definitions is described. The method involves the conceptual requirements for the modeling of networks and switching systems, a network model which is necessary and sufficient for services obtained by abstracting real network configurations, and a functional model for controlling switching systems in terms of the proposed abstract network model
